Well I’ve waited for Adobe to come out with a Sharpen AI module (or buy DXO 😎 ) but nothing yet. Topaz Sharpen AI tech is 4 years old and I don’t need Photo AI or Photo as it is now called. I’m not too sure about this Adobe and Topaz partnership either.

I’m giving it a try and it is impressive which I expected. With lower ISO’s and files there is not that much difference with Adobe Denoise AI and my workflow. Adobe is good at high ISO but it’s that added heavier cropping where PR shines. Last time I used PR was version 2. DXO rebuilt DeepPrime since that version and it shows.

Unless Adobe releases something in the next two weeks looks like I’ll be investing in PR6.
 
I should say I really like the Adobe no DNG approach with the original RAW file at the end of edits so I will work with both.
